Explanation:

Step1: Analyze Li + Cl

Li (Lithium) has 1 valence electron and is a metal. Cl (Chlorine) has 7 valence electrons and is a non - metal. Li loses 1 electron to achieve a stable electron configuration, and Cl gains 1 electron. The ions formed are Li⁺ and Cl⁻.

Step2: Analyze Ca + O

Ca (Calcium) has 2 valence electrons and is a metal. O (Oxygen) has 6 valence electrons and is a non - metal. Ca loses 2 electrons and O gains 2 electrons. The ions formed are Ca²⁺ and O²⁻.

Step3: Analyze Be + F

Be (Beryllium) has 2 valence electrons and is a metal. F (Fluorine) has 7 valence electrons and is a non - metal. Be loses 2 electrons and each F atom gains 1 electron. The ions formed are Be²⁺ and F⁻.

Step4: Analyze Al + Cl

Al (Aluminum) has 3 valence electrons and is a metal. Cl has 7 valence electrons and is a non - metal. Al loses 3 electrons and each Cl gains 1 electron. The ions formed are Al³⁺ and Cl⁻.

Step5: Analyze Al + O

Al has 3 valence electrons and is a metal. O has 6 valence electrons and is a non - metal. Al loses 3 electrons and O gains 2 electrons. To balance the charges, 2 Al atoms will lose a total of 6 electrons and 3 O atoms will gain a total of 6 electrons. The ions formed are Al³⁺ and O²⁻.
